Roofer SEO Company: Agency vs. Buying Roofing Leads Directly
A roofer SEO company specializes in ranking roofing contractor websites organically for terms like "roof replacement [city]" and "roofing contractor near me," as an alternative to paid ads or buying leads directly. Hiring a roofer SEO company is a legitimate long-term growth strategy, but it comes with a real cost and a multi-month timeline that many contractors underestimate when they first sign a contract, and it's worth comparing honestly against buying roofing leads before committing a budget.
What a Roofer SEO Company Actually Does
A typical engagement includes technical site audits, Google Business Profile optimization, content built around service and location pages, local citation building, and often a review generation program. Some roofer SEO companies also handle storm-response content, since roofing demand spikes sharply after severe weather and being visible in search during those windows can be highly valuable — but building that visibility ahead of time is exactly the kind of work that takes months to establish.
What a Roofer SEO Company Costs
Retainers typically run $1,000 to $4,000 a month, with roofing being a competitive vertical in most metro markets, which pushes timelines to the longer end of the SEO spectrum — often four to eight months before rankings for competitive terms produce reliable call volume. That means a contractor should budget $8,000 to $25,000 in total spend before the channel is a dependable source of jobs, with no guarantee of ranking position against well-established local competitors.
Buying Roofing Leads as a Faster Alternative
Buying roofing leads directly removes the ranking uncertainty and the multi-month wait. A contractor pays only for a homeowner who has already indicated interest in roof repair or replacement, typically $30 to $150 depending on job type and exclusivity, with storm-damage and insurance-involved leads pricing toward the top given higher job value. Leads start arriving within days, and volume can flex around crew capacity and seasonal storm activity without a long-term contract.
Comparing the Two Paths
- Time to results: a roofer SEO company typically takes 4-8 months to produce reliable volume; purchased leads arrive within days.
- Cost commitment: SEO retainers run monthly regardless of near-term output; leads are pay-per-result with no fixed minimum.
- Storm responsiveness: purchased leads can spike immediately after a storm event; SEO visibility for storm terms must be built well in advance.
- Long-term value: a mature roofing SEO presence keeps producing calls for years without per-click cost; purchased leads carry no residual value.
Which Path Fits Your Roofing Business
Roofing contractors with the cash flow to invest for six to eight months without immediate payoff, and who plan to operate in the same market for years, generally get strong lasting value from a roofer SEO company. Contractors needing crews booked now, chasing storm-damage volume in real time, or without the budget for a long ramp-up, typically reach profitability faster buying leads directly. Many contractors eventually run both, using purchased leads to keep crews busy while a long-term SEO investment matures in the background.
Storm Season and SEO Timing
Roofing demand spikes unpredictably around storm events, and a roofer SEO company's work needs to already be in place before a storm hits in order to capture that surge in search traffic. This creates a planning challenge, since a contractor can't know exactly when or where the next major storm will occur, but SEO visibility for storm-related terms has to be built months in advance regardless. Some roofer SEO companies address this by building out storm-response content and location pages proactively across a contractor's entire service area, rather than waiting to react after an event has already happened.
This proactive requirement is part of why storm-chasing roofing companies — those that travel to respond to major weather events outside their home market — often lean more heavily on purchased leads than on SEO, since it's impractical to have pre-built organic rankings in every market a storm might hit next. Locally based roofing contractors with a fixed service area get more practical value from a roofer SEO company's storm-content investment, since that content keeps working in the same market year after year rather than needing to be rebuilt somewhere new after each event.
